Installation Process
The installation process for a cat window flap typically includes the following steps:
- Measuring the Window or Door: The installer measures the window or door to determine the very best area for the cat window flap.
- Cutting a Hole: A hole is cut into the window or door to accommodate the cat window flap.
- Installing the Flap: The cat window flap is set up into the hole, typically utilizing screws or adhesive.
- Sealing the Edges: The edges of the flap are sealed to avoid air leaks and moisture from getting in the house.
- Testing the Flap: The installer tests the flap to ensure that it is working effectively which the cat can pass through easily.

Regularly Asked Questions
Q: What is the best material for a cat window flap?A: The best product for a cat window flap depends on the environment and the preferred level of durability. Typical materials consist of plastic, metal, and wood.
Q: Can I install a cat window flap myself?A: Yes, it is possible to set up a cat window flap yourself using a DIY set. However, if you are not comfy with DIY tasks or if you have an intricate installation, it is advised to employ a professional installer.
Q: How long does it require to set up a cat window flap?A: The installation time for a cat window flap normally ranges from 30 minutes to numerous hours, depending on the intricacy of the installation and the kind of flap being installed.
Q: Can I set up a cat window flap in a rental residential or commercial property?A: It is suggested to consult your proprietor or property manager before setting up a cat window flap in a rental home. Some rental contracts may prohibit the installation of cat window flaps or need approval from the property owner.
